Chapter 1 of When My Mate Locked Me in a Silver Cage

I stood in front of the ornate mirror in the freezing private quarters of the Obsidian Crest packhouse. My fingers trembled as they traced the smooth, unmarked skin of my neck. I was Liana Morales. I was supposed to be the glamorous, revered Luna of this powerful pack. Yet, as I stared at the pristine, untouched marital bed behind me in the reflection, I knew the bitter truth. I was a high-ranking she-wolf reduced to begging for a single touch from my fated mate.

This was my nine-hundred-and-ninety-ninth attempt.

I closed my eyes and let my inner wolf push forward, refusing to give up on the fated pull. My natural scent—a heavy, intoxicating blend of night-blooming jasmine and sweet vanilla—flooded the bedroom, designed by the Moon Goddess to lure my mate. I reached out through the dark void in my mind, desperately battering against the thick, iron-like mental wall that blocked our mind-link. *Graham. Please. Let me in.*

The heavy oak door swung open. Alpha Graham Scott stepped into the room.

The harsh, bitter scent of his Cuban cigars and black coffee instantly clashed with my floral aroma, suffocating it. My heart leaped with a desperate hope, but then I saw his hands. He was wearing his black leather gloves. Again. He wore them inside his own bedroom to ensure not a single millimeter of our skin would ever accidentally brush.

"Graham," I whispered, stepping toward him, my wolf whining for his warmth.

His jaw clenched. Before I could even reach him, a brutal, crushing force slammed into my mind. He ruthlessly reinforced his mental walls, throwing my wolf back into the dark. I gasped, stumbling backwards as the psychic rejection echoed painfully through my skull.

"Stop it, Liana," his voice cracked like a whip. He didn't just speak; he used his icy Alpha tone. The authoritative vibration forced my knees to buckle, my wolf submitting to his sheer power against my will. "Stop flooding the room with your scent. Stop clawing at my mind. You are acting like a desperate, attention-seeking omega."

The words felt like a physical slap. Humiliation burned my cheeks, hot and stinging. I was his fated mate, his equal, yet he looked at me with nothing but cold asceticism. He was deliberately suppressing his own feral wolf, burying our sacred bond under layers of toxic, iron-willed discipline.

"I just want my husband," I choked out, tears of frustration blurring my vision. "I just want our bond to—"

A frantic, jagged spike of panic ripped through the pack's mind-link, cutting me off entirely. It wasn't meant for me, but the sheer volume of Beta Declan Reed's mental shout bled into my consciousness.

*Alpha! It’s Kendra. She’s in the courtyard. The Elders found out she violated a sacred pack law. They’re demanding the rite of punishment!*

Graham’s stoic mask shattered in an instant. The cold, untouchable Alpha vanished, replaced by a man seized by absolute terror. He didn't even look back at me. He spun on his heel and sprinted out the door, leaving me standing alone in the suffocating silence.

My chest tightened. Kendra. His fragile, wolfless stepsister.

I wiped my eyes and chased after him, my bare feet slapping against the cold stone hallways. When I burst out into the damp, chilly air of the pack courtyard, the scene before me made my blood run cold.

A massive crowd had gathered under the gray sky. In the center stood the Pack Elders, their faces twisted in righteous fury. On the muddy ground, crying pathetically and curling into a ball, was Kendra. Elder Silas stood over her, his arm raised high, gripping the heavy, silver-tipped cane used only for the most severe physical punishments.

I expected Graham to roar. I expected him to unleash his dominating Alpha aura, to use his terrifying power to order the Elders to stand down and protect his family. That was what an Alpha did.

But he didn't.

Instead, the proud, iron-willed Alpha of the Obsidian Crest Pack threw himself into the mud. He deliberately swallowed his powerful aura, suppressing his dominance completely so the Elders wouldn't see it as a challenge to their ancient laws. He dropped to his knees right as the heavy silver cane swung down toward Kendra’s fragile back.

Graham reached out and intercepted the weapon with his bare hand.

*CRACK.*

The sickening sound of his bones crushing echoed across the silent courtyard. I screamed, clapping my hands over my mouth. The silver tip seared right through his leather glove, burning his flesh with a loud hiss, guaranteeing a permanent, ugly scar.

Graham didn't even flinch at the agony. He simply pulled the weeping Kendra into his chest. He cradled her. His large, bleeding hand hovered over her hair, his eyes filled with a desperate, frantic tenderness—a tenderness he had ruthlessly denied me for our entire marriage.

"Shh," he murmured to her, his voice trembling with raw emotion, completely ignoring his ruined hand. "I've got you. I'm here."

I stood frozen at the edge of the courtyard, the cold wind biting through my thin clothes. The smell of his burning flesh mixed with the rain. My inner wolf let out a long, agonizing howl of pure defeat.

In that single, shattering moment, the blindfold fell from my eyes. He hadn't rejected my scent because he was naturally cold. He hadn't blocked our bond out of a sense of Alpha duty. Graham had only accepted me as his Luna to create a flawless smokescreen. I was nothing but a political prop to appease the Pack Elders.

His heart, his sacrifices, his toxic and twisted devotion—they all belonged entirely to his wolfless stepsister. I was just a convenient shield, bleeding to death for a man who would gladly let his own bones be crushed for someone else.
